Transaction f85a88827bc63b2e96047041f7db11161717f64d42e7f8093cf7aa4e82a9708b

2 Input
2 Outputs
  • f85a88827bc63b2e96047041f7db11161717f64d42e7f8093cf7aa4e82a9708b:0
  • value  803556
    address  31w3RwQYSZ4QTxEw75cyXGci4wv8VwmZiB
  • f85a88827bc63b2e96047041f7db11161717f64d42e7f8093cf7aa4e82a9708b:1
  • value  56257575
    address  3GMpmQx5pxxrUZuohC5JbQ4CZbMwEdewxe